Persepolis FC Bids Farewell to Star Defender Giorgi Gvelesiani
Giorgi Gvelesiani, a key defender for Persepolis FC, is likely to leave the club at the end of the current season, sparking interest among fans and analysts. Since joining in 2022, he has helped secure two Iranian league titles, a Hazfi Cup, and a Super Cup. However, the 2024-25 season has been challenging for him, leading to speculation about his future. Gvelesiani has expressed gratitude for his time at Persepolis, and his potential exit raises concerns about team dynamics and future restructuring. His next career steps, whether in Iran or abroad, will be closely monitored by supporters.

Montreal Fans Make Headlines by Booing US National Anthem Before Epic 4 Nations Clash with Canada
During the 4 Nations Face-Off game in Montreal, the US national anthem was met with loud booing from the crowd, marking a troubling trend in recent NHL international tournaments. Despite a pre-game plea for respect from announcer Michel Lacroix, the jeering intensified, particularly during the anthem sung by Warrant Officer David Grenon. US players, including defenseman Zach Werenski, acknowledged the negativity but used it as motivation for their 3-1 victory over Canada. Canadian defenseman Drew Doughty condemned the booing, advocating for mutual respect, as the rivalry between the US and Canada reflects deeper social and political tensions.

Al Nassr Triumphs Over Esteghlal in Thrilling 2024-25 ACL Showdown!
In the AFC Champions League Round of 16, Iran’s Esteghlal suffered a 3-0 defeat to Saudi Arabia’s Al Nassr, marking a disappointing exit for the team. The match at King Saud University Stadium featured standout performances from Jhon Duran, who scored twice, and Cristiano Ronaldo, who netted a penalty. Esteghlal’s troubles were compounded by a red card for Mehran Ahmadi just before halftime. Al Nassr’s victory allows them to advance to the quarter-finals, while Esteghlal must regroup and address their weaknesses. IPL Showdown: Tractor and Sepahan Triumph Over Rivals in Thrilling Victories!
In the latest round of the 2024-25 Iran Professional League, Tractor and Sepahan achieved significant victories. Tractor dominated Mes with a 5-1 win, highlighted by goals from Amir Hossein Hosseinzadeh, Tomislav Strkalj, and two late scores from Sajjad Ashouri and Danial Esmaeilifar. Sepahan triumphed over Chadormalou 2-1, netting a last-minute winner from Mohammad Mehdi Mohebbi after a late equalizer by Chadormalou’s Ali Kamali. Conversely, Persepolis struggled to defeat 10-man Zob Ahan, settling for a draw, while Foolad edged Nassaji 1-0. These results impact league standings as teams compete fiercely for points.
